导航
当前位置:首页>>app
在线生成app,封装app

如何制作一款在线阅读的app

2025-01-16 围观 : 0次

制作一款在线阅读的App可以通过以下步骤实现:

1. 确定需求和功能:

开始制作App之前,首先需要明确你的目标用户和核心功能。你的在线阅读App是为了提供什么类型的内容?是小说、杂志、新闻、故事还是其他内容?确保你明确了所需要提供的功能,如在线阅读、书签管理、搜索、分类浏览等。

2. 设计用户界面:

设计一个直观、易用的用户界面对于在线阅读App至关重要。你可以使用App界面设计软件,如Sketch、Adobe XD等,来设计App的界面元素,包括图标、按钮、菜单等。确保用户可以方便地浏览、搜索和管理他们的阅读材料。

3. 开发后端服务器:

创建一个后端服务器来存储用户的书籍和其他信息。你可以选择使用云存储解决方案,如Amazon S3、Google Cloud Storage等,来存储和管理用户上传的书籍和阅读记录。

4. 构建前端界面:

使用前端开发技术,如HTML、CSS和JavaScript,来构建用户界面。确保界面布局美观,并与用户界面设计一致。使用响应式设计,以确保在不同的设备上都能良好地展示。

5. 实现在线阅读功能:

使用HTML5技术来支持在线阅读功能。你可以使用一些开源的阅读器库,如EPUB.js或PDF.js,来实现对EPUB或PDF格式文件的支持。确保用户可以翻页、调整字体大小和颜色,并且可以添加书签。

6. 添加搜索和分类功能:

为用户提供搜索和分类功能,使他们能够方便地找到他们感兴趣的书籍。你可以使用数据库来索引书籍的元数据,并使用搜索引擎技术,如Elasticsearch,来提供快速、准确的搜索功能。

7. 集成社交分享功能:

为用户提供社交分享功能,使他们可以与朋友分享他们正在阅读的书籍或文章。集成社交媒体的API,如Facebook、Twitter等,使用户能够一键分享到自己的社交媒体账号。

8. 添加用户个人化功能:

实现用户个人化功能,如书签管理、阅读历史记录等。确保用户可以标记感兴趣的书籍、管理他们的书签和注释,并随时恢复上次阅读的位置。

9. 测试和优化:

在发布之前,确保对App进行全面的测试,包括功能测试、用户界面测试和性能测试。修复发现的问题,并进行必要的优化,以确保App的稳定性和用户体验。

10. 发布和推广:

在App Store和Google Play等应用商店上发布你的App,并进行推广,以吸引更多的用户。你可以通过社交媒体、内容营销、SEO等方式进行推广,提高App的可见性和下载量。

希望以上步骤能帮助你理解如何制作一款在线阅读的App。当然,具体的实现方式和技术选择可能会因个人需求和技术背景而有所不同。因此,在具体实施之前,请确保你已经全面了解你的目标用户和所需功能,并选择适合的技术栈进行开发。祝你好运!

标签: 在线阅读 app
相关文章
  • 鸿蒙升级怎么恢复安卓,升级鸿蒙后怎么恢复安卓

    鸿蒙系统退回安卓方法介绍 1、如果鸿蒙系统退回安卓系统失败,建议尝试以下方法进行修复:重新执行退回操作、使用专业工具进行修复、联系华为客服或售后服务中心。 重新执行退回操作 如果退回安卓系统失败,首先可以尝试重新执行退回操作。2、步骤1电脑Windows系统打开华为手机助手,点击左下角箭头所指部分“...

    2024-02-21
  • 商城app开发解决方案和应用,商城app开发推广

    一、注册账号  打开网址: http://www.appbsl.cn/register 手机验证注册完成 二、创建应用  打开网址: http://www.appbsl.cn/encapsulation...

    2024-02-03
  • 华为鸿蒙系统上架应用市场,鸿蒙app市场

    《华为应用市场》鸿蒙专区位置入口 1、华为应用市场鸿蒙专区在哪里? 打开华为应用市场,点击首页顶部的搜索框,进入搜索页。搜索“鸿蒙”(如图所示)。在搜索结果中点击【HarmonyOS 专区】,即可打开鸿蒙专区。2、在华为手机应用市场里,查找步骤如下:打开华为手机的应用市场,在搜索框中输入鸿蒙。点击...

    2024-01-14
  • 安卓app页面开发需要学习什么语言

    安卓应用程序开发主要涉及到以下几种编程语言以及相应的开发环境和框架。如果你想要深入开发安卓应用,以下这些知识点是你需要掌握的基本内容。1. JavaJava 是安卓开发的官方语言。通常,开发环境是安卓官方推荐的 Android Studio,它内置了许多帮助开发和测试应用的工具。J...

    2024-02-03
  • android调试时签名不一致

    在进行 Android 应用程序开发时,我们会经常使用调试模式来进行测试和调试。然而,有时候我们可能会遇到签名不一致的问题,这可能导致应用无法正常运行或调试。在本文中,我将详细介绍这个问题的原理以及如何解决它。首先,让我们了解一下 Android 应用程序签名的概念。在发布到 Go...

    2024-08-02